MinIO kaltina Nutanix pažeidus atvirojo kodo licenciją

„MinIO“ kūrėjas Object Storage (atvirojo kodo objektų saugojimo paslauga), apkaltino Nutanixą objektai pažeisti licencija pagal kurią paskirstoma jūsų saugojimo sistema.

Ir būtent tai, kad „Nutanix Objects“ yra sukurta pagal licenciją platinamą „MinIO Object Storage“. GNU AGPL v3, tačiau „Nutanix Objects“ nebūtų paisęs šios licencijos sąlygų, pagal kurias reikalaujama, kad tinkle pasiekiamos paslaugos skelbtų savo šaltinio kodą. Todėl „MinIO“ prašo „Nutanix“ nustoti kopijuoti ir platinti bet kokią išvestinę programinę įrangą, kuri savo klientams neperdavė originalių „MinIO“ licencijos antraščių ir licencijos teksto.

„MinIO Object Storage“ yra paskirstyta objektų saugojimo sistema didelio našumo. Jis yra programinės įrangos apibrėžtas, veikia su prekių technine įranga ir yra visiškai atviro kodo, o dominuojanti licencija yra GNU AGPL v3.

Kūrėjas mano, kad MinIO nuo pat pradžių buvo sukurtas kaip standartas privačiam / hibridiniam debesies objektų saugojimui. Nutanix Objects taip pat yra objektų saugojimo paslauga apibrėžta programinė įranga. Jis sukurtas naudojant REST API, suderinamą su „Amazon Web Services Simple Storage Service“ (AWS S3), galinčia tvarkyti petabaitus nestruktūrizuotų ir mašinų sugeneruotų duomenų.

MinIO finansų direktorius, Garima Kapoor pareiškė, kad Nutanix Objects programinė įranga, išleistas 2018 m. jis pagrįstas „MinIO Object Storage“. Tačiau tai nebūtų atskleista „Nutanix Objects“ naudotojams, todėl įmonė ir toliau pažeidė „Apache License v2“ ir „GNU AGPL v3“ MinIO versijas.

Tinklaraščio įraše, paaiškinančiame situaciją, Kapoor sakė:

„Per pastaruosius trejus metus bandėme išspręsti licencijų laikymosi problemas sąžiningai kalbėdami su Nutanix. Tačiau mes nepadarėme jokios reikšmingos pažangos“.

„Todėl mes pranešame Nutanix, kad nutraukiame ir atšaukiame bet kokią licenciją ar sublicenciją pagal Apache v2 ir AGPL v3 pagal tų licencijų sąlygas. Be to, paprašėme Nutanix nustoti kopijuoti ir platinti bet kokią išvestinę programinę įrangą, kuri jos klientams neperduoda originalių MinIO licencijų antraščių ir teksto, taip pat pridedamų autorių teisių ir patentų licencijų.

Toliau pateiktoje ekrano kopijoje rodomas „MinIO Object Storage“ dvejetainis failas „Nutanix Objects“ tvarkyklės modulyje.

„Nutanix tiesiog įdėjo modifikuotą MinIO dvejetainės programos versiją į savo objektų saugojimo platformą. Nutanix taip pat savo klientams neatskleidė MinIO naudojimo savo atvirojo kodo pareiškimuose ar galutinio vartotojo licencijos sutartyje (EULA). Kritikai sako, kad tai yra nesutarimas, kurį būtų galima išspręsti per kelias minutes, jei „Nutanix“ laikysis „Apache v2“ ir „GNU AGPL v3“ licencijos sąlygų, kaip norėtų MinIO.

Tačiau sunku suprasti, kodėl „Nutanix“ to nepadarė ir trejus metus atidėliojo šio ginčo sprendimą. Nutanix gali nenorėti atrodyti klaidinanti savo klientus. Atstovas sakė: „Nutanix turi ilgą atviro mūsų architektūros dokumentavimo į laisvai prieinamą Nutanix Bibliją istoriją, todėl esame įsipareigoję atviro kodo programinei įrangai ir atvirojo kodo bendruomenės priežiūrai, aktyviai dalyvaudami įvairiuose projektuose. . Mus stebina kaltinimų sąrašas, tačiau į visus įtarimus žiūrime rimtai ir juos peržiūrime“.

Nepaisant šio teiginio, skaitydamas „Nutanix Storage Services“ knygą, nėra nuorodos į MinIO objektų saugyklą.

Savo ruožtu, Kapooras teigė tvirtai įsitikinęs, kad programinė įranga turėtų būti atvirojo kodo.Jos teigimu, geriausia programinė įranga kuriama bendradarbiaujant su bendruomene, o tai suteikia žmonėms laisvę diegti naujoves ir tobulėti.

Jis priduria, kad atvirojo kodo licencijos yra labai svarbios siekiant užtikrinti, kad žmonės žinotų, iš kur gaunama jų programinė įranga, ir galėtų užtikrinti jos saugumą dėl skaidrumo. Jos taip pat garantuoja pagrindines laisves naudojimo ir platinimo atžvilgiu.

Tačiau ji pasipiktina nes kartais įmonės kelia grėsmę atvirojo kodo modeliui, pažeisdamos atvirojo kodo licencijas ir nesuteikdamos savo vartotojams intelektinės nuosavybės ir šaltinio identifikavimo garantijų. Kapoor teigia esanti nusivylusi, kad turi paduoti „Nutanix“ į teismą, tačiau paaiškina, kad tikslas yra apsaugoti „MinIO“ naudotojus ir įsitikinti, kad jie supranta „Nutanix“ jiems suteiktas teises.

Fuente: https://blog.min.io


Palikite komentarą

Jūsų elektroninio pašto adresas nebus skelbiamas. Privalomi laukai yra pažymėti *

*

*

  1. Atsakingas už duomenis: Miguel Ángel Gatón
  2. Duomenų paskirtis: kontroliuoti šlamštą, komentarų valdymą.
  3. Įteisinimas: jūsų sutikimas
  4. Duomenų perdavimas: Duomenys nebus perduoti trečiosioms šalims, išskyrus teisinius įsipareigojimus.
  5. Duomenų saugojimas: „Occentus Networks“ (ES) talpinama duomenų bazė
  6. Teisės: bet kuriuo metu galite apriboti, atkurti ir ištrinti savo informaciją.